Decades back, when I first heard Chickens intro’d by a deejay as “from Vancouver”, I guessed it was by Wildroot. Three minutes later, I learned the group was 6 Cylinder. But Wildroot wasn’t a bad guess since two of its alumni—drummer/vocalist Peter Padden and pianist/reeds/vocalist Ian Berry (RIP)—were in 6 Cylinder. Everyone sang in the group, including multi-instrumentalist Carl Erickson, a graduate of the beloved ‘60s act The Nocturnals.
There was a hint of swingsters Asleep At The Wheel in the sound of 6 Cylinder. Chickens itself was propelled to fame in the ‘40s by Louis Jordan and His Tympany Five. Think it was one of the Jordan band’s biracial hits before keyboardist Bill Doggett joined. Truly an inspired pick for a shortlived Vancouver band making its way thirty-odd years later.
